Working
with the 5 Rhythms, we practise responding instinctively
to what's going on around us.
We receive and allow ourselves to be inspired by
the attention of others. And we surrender to being
filled by something other than ourselves. When we
are ready, we offer ourselves in service to the stories
that are waiting to be told through us. Together
we give them dramatic form. And we witness ~ amused,
touched, silenced, awed ~ this theatre of the human
condition, these universal tales.
Andrew Holmes has been
dancing the 5 Rhythms for 15 years, and teaches in
many countries. He is a guest teacher for the School
of Movement Medicine, and a long-term student of
Ya'Acov & Susannah Darling Khan.
He is currently in further training with Gabrielle
Roth to teach the emotional maps of the work. He
used to be a theatre director. He lives in England
with his partner Sharon & 13-year old Laurie. |
